Applications of Hose Clamp
Modern Hose Clamps provide dependable hose connections by preventing leaks under pressure. These clamps are frequently used in automotive systems, irrigation equipment, industrial machinery, marine applications, and household plumbing. Designed for easy installation and adjustment, Hose Clamps provide safe fluid transfer, reduced leakage, and long-lasting reliability. Using quality Hose Clamps enhances operational safety and durability.
